草庐IT

vmware-ubuntu

全部标签

go - Go 是否在 Ubuntu 上交叉编译为 Windows 可执行文件?

使用Ubuntu,我应该采取哪些步骤将Go源代码编译成Windows可执行文件? 最佳答案 BuildingWindowsGoprogramsonLinux 关于go-Go是否在Ubuntu上交叉编译为Windows可执行文件?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/8447675/

go - Go 是否在 Ubuntu 上交叉编译为 Windows 可执行文件?

使用Ubuntu,我应该采取哪些步骤将Go源代码编译成Windows可执行文件? 最佳答案 BuildingWindowsGoprogramsonLinux 关于go-Go是否在Ubuntu上交叉编译为Windows可执行文件?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/8447675/

【linux】VMware虚拟机外网访问配置以及本机ssh连接vmware虚拟机

1、设置访问外网1)菜单栏,虚拟机-》设置,配置虚拟机网络适配器,选择NAT模式2)通过ifconfig查看网卡配置登录centos,依次点Activties-》terminal终端,输入ifconfig,得出IP地址是:169.254.90.129 3)在编辑->虚拟机网络编辑器->更改设置 按照如下配置修改:修改子网IP为 169.254.90.0,子网掩码为 255.255.255.0点NAT设置,修改网关为 169.254.90.2 返回到虚拟机网络编辑器,点击DHCP设置,设置IP地址范围,即虚拟机可设置的固定IP范围4)在windows系统中配置 VMWare的虚拟网卡 按照下图进

CentOS和Ubuntu有什么不同

很多的初学者在刚开始接触Linux的时候,是否有很多疑问,Linux有上百个系统到达有什么区别。Linux代表探索和自由。因为Linux在技术上代表内核的意思。内核是为设备提供驱动程序、网络通信、文件系统、进程管理等功能的系统软件,不是一个完整的操作系统。Linux发行版主要是将Linux内核和各种软件以及文档打包并提供系统安装界面和系统配置、设置和管理工具的组织或供应商组成的。在上百个Linux版本中,其中最有名的应该是CentOS和Ubuntu两个。一般情况下,都会选择这两个其中的一个版本。CentOS: CentOS是社区支持的企业级别操作系统,从零四年发布以来,大多数人愿意将其称为红帽

Ubuntu 上的 Gitolite : No adminkey given

我在Hyper-V上的UbuntuServer12.04LTS(于15日下载并安装)上进行了所谓的“Vanilla”安装。在Ubuntu上一切似乎都很好。合成网卡很棒。未检测到问题。我的计划是使用Gitolite将其用作中央GIT存储库。我正确安装了SSh(至少我认为这是因为我可以“sshmyaccount@mydomain.com”。key是在我的Mac上的终端中生成并复制的。效果很好。我的问题是,当我尝试安装Gitolite时出现以下错误:Noadminkeygiven-notsettingupgitolite.这些是我用来执行安装的命令:sudoapt-getinstallgit

Ubuntu 上的 Gitolite : No adminkey given

我在Hyper-V上的UbuntuServer12.04LTS(于15日下载并安装)上进行了所谓的“Vanilla”安装。在Ubuntu上一切似乎都很好。合成网卡很棒。未检测到问题。我的计划是使用Gitolite将其用作中央GIT存储库。我正确安装了SSh(至少我认为这是因为我可以“sshmyaccount@mydomain.com”。key是在我的Mac上的终端中生成并复制的。效果很好。我的问题是,当我尝试安装Gitolite时出现以下错误:Noadminkeygiven-notsettingupgitolite.这些是我用来执行安装的命令:sudoapt-getinstallgit

发送文件后,Ubuntu 上的 Git 通过 HTTP(不是 HTTPS)推送挂起

我见过很多类似问题的实例,但它们通常似乎与HTTPS(如下所示,我使用的是直接HTTP)或缓冲区大小(我尝试使用“gitconfig”设置缓冲区大小)有关http.postBuffer524288000"即使我推送的文件是空的)或在客户端使用Windows(我在Ubuntu上)。我已经使用git-http-backend设置了一个git服务器,在服务器上创建了一个空的repo,并在本地成功克隆了它。我添加了一个空文件并试图推送它,它上传然后在总行后挂起。$GIT_CURL_VERBOSE=1GIT_TRACE=1gitpush07:07:45.884509git.c:344trace:

发送文件后,Ubuntu 上的 Git 通过 HTTP(不是 HTTPS)推送挂起

我见过很多类似问题的实例,但它们通常似乎与HTTPS(如下所示,我使用的是直接HTTP)或缓冲区大小(我尝试使用“gitconfig”设置缓冲区大小)有关http.postBuffer524288000"即使我推送的文件是空的)或在客户端使用Windows(我在Ubuntu上)。我已经使用git-http-backend设置了一个git服务器,在服务器上创建了一个空的repo,并在本地成功克隆了它。我添加了一个空文件并试图推送它,它上传然后在总行后挂起。$GIT_CURL_VERBOSE=1GIT_TRACE=1gitpush07:07:45.884509git.c:344trace:

设置Ubuntu 20.04的静态IP地址

引言:我们做嵌入式或者其他的项目时,有时候不免发现,Ubuntu的ip地址经常会改变,这个时候就需要我们手动配置静态IP了。给Ubuntu设置一个静态IP地址有以下几个好处:持久性:静态IP地址是固定不变的,与设备的MAC地址绑定。这意味着每次重新启动系统后,设备都会被分配相同的IP地址,确保网络设备的稳定性和持久性。网络识别和管理:静态IP地址使得设备在网络中更容易被识别和管理。管理员可以准确地知道每个设备的IP地址,并相应地进行网络配置和管理。服务和应用的稳定性:对于运行服务或应用程序的服务器,静态IP地址确保服务或应用程序始终可通过固定的IP地址访问。这对于需要与其他设备或服务进行通信的

Ubuntu记住git账号密码

1:cd回车;进入当前用户目录下;  2:vim.git-credentials(如果没有安装vim用其它编辑器也可以或sudoapt-getinstallvim安装一个)  3:按照以下格式输入内容:  https://{username}:{password}@github.com  其中username,password,github.com都换成你自己的内容  4:保存退出后执行下面命令  gitconfig--globalcredential.helperstore  执行完后  /home/用户名/.gitconfig会新增一项  helper=store  这是再执行gitpus